This upcoming feature places Neeson back in a scenario where the stakes are impossibly high. The story kicks off with a war hero—and accused of a crime he never committed—who decides that if he has nothing left to lose, he will seize the road and make his own escape. As the film unfolds, Neeson takes on the role of Ryan ‘Fang’ Flanagan, whose pursuit of justice quickly spirals into a desperate, cross-country chase.
The premise is deliciously messy. Accused innocence fuels a reckless flight, forcing our hero to navigate a treacherous road alongside his brothers in arms and a sympathetic public rooting for his wild getaway. It’s not just a car chase; it’s a psychological thriller where the pursuit of freedom collides violently with deep-seated trauma.
The Mongoose is helmed by stunt coordinator Mark Vanselow, whose penchant for expertly choreographed action shines through. The film draws its narrative from a script by Thompson Evans, suggesting a blend of gritty realism and explosive cinematic spectacle.

The ensemble cast brings critical weight to this whirlwind adventure, featuring Marisa Tomei and Ving Rhames alongside Michael Chiklis in key supporting roles, ensuring that the road trip is filled with both thrilling stunts and compelling character drama.
